Company Description
E-T-A Circuit Breakers is a world leading manufacturer of circuit breakers for equipment, offering a wide range of circuit protection technologies. E-T-A circuit breakers are precision-manufactured to cater to evolving technological applications. In addition, E-T-A is a prominent manufacturer of state-of-the-art remote power controllers, power management systems, and overcurrent detectors, serving industrial OEMs and end-users globally.
